Visible Cues of Oil Leaks
Essentially the most fast indicator of an oil leak is commonly a telltale puddle beneath your automobile. Nonetheless, the scale, location, and shade of the oil present priceless clues in regards to the leak’s severity and supply. Observing these visible indicators permits for a extra knowledgeable evaluation and may information your troubleshooting efforts.The presence of a darkish, oily puddle underneath your automobile is the obvious signal.
The scale of the puddle can point out the severity of the leak. A small, dime-sized spot is likely to be a minor drip, whereas a bigger pool suggests a extra important downside.* Recent, Gentle Brown or Amber Oil: This sometimes signifies a leak from the engine oil system itself. The colour usually displays the oil’s newness and its gradual degradation because it circulates via the engine.
A contemporary oil leak may originate from the oil pan, oil filter, or valve cowl gaskets. The longer the automobile sits, the extra oil will accumulate, and the extra pronounced the puddle turns into.
Darkish Brown or Black Oil
This means older, degraded oil, usually containing amassed contaminants. The darker shade outcomes from the oil’s publicity to warmth and the breakdown of its components. A leak of this sort might originate from seals which might be breaking down as a result of age or put on, comparable to these across the crankshaft or camshaft. It might additionally point out a leak from the oil drain plug or oil pan gasket.
Reddish Oil
This normally factors to a leak from the transmission. Transmission fluid is usually pink or pink. Leaks can happen from the transmission pan, seals, or cooler traces. Addressing a transmission fluid leak is vital as a result of it might probably result in extreme transmission injury.
Greenish or Yellowish Oil
This shade usually signifies a leak from the facility steering system. Energy steering fluid, which is regularly inexperienced or yellow, lubricates the facility steering pump and steering elements. Leaks can happen from the facility steering pump, hoses, or steering rack.
Milky or Frothy Oil
It is a severe difficulty, usually indicating coolant mixing with the oil. This may be attributable to a blown head gasket, a cracked cylinder head, or a cracked engine block. The combination creates a milky or frothy consistency and may rapidly result in engine injury.

Performing an Engine Compartment Inspection
A radical visible inspection of the engine compartment can usually reveal the supply of an oil leak. This course of requires a methodical strategy and using a flashlight. Start by guaranteeing the engine is cool. Then, systematically study the potential leak factors.* Oil Pan: The oil pan is the bottom level of the engine and a standard supply of leaks.
Examine all the floor of the oil pan for indicators of oil seepage or dripping. Examine the drain plug to make sure it’s tight and never leaking. Search for cracks or injury to the pan itself.
Valve Cowl
The valve cowl seals the highest of the engine and accommodates the valves and rocker arms. Look at the valve cowl gaskets for leaks, particularly across the edges. Search for oil stains or drips. These gaskets can harden and crack over time, resulting in leaks.
Oil Filter
The oil filter is one other potential leak level. Examine across the base of the filter for any indicators of oil leakage. Make sure the filter is correctly tightened. Generally, a free or improperly put in filter could cause a leak.
Oil Cooler (If Outfitted)
Some autos have an oil cooler to assist regulate engine oil temperature. Examine the oil cooler and its related traces and fittings for any indicators of leakage.
Entrance and Rear Principal Seals
These seals forestall oil from leaking from the crankshaft. Leaks from these seals are sometimes tougher to detect however may be recognized by oil accumulation across the entrance or rear of the engine.
Hoses and Fittings
Examine all oil traces, hoses, and fittings for any indicators of leaks. These can crack, cut up, or change into free over time. Search for oil stains alongside the hoses and on the connection factors.
Beneath the Automobile
Look at the underside of the automobile for any indicators of oil dripping or spraying. Use a flashlight to get a greater view. Pay shut consideration to the areas straight beneath the engine and transmission.
Cleansing the Engine
If the supply of the leak is tough to pinpoint, contemplate cleansing the engine completely after which monitoring for brand spanking new leaks. This will make it simpler to determine the precise location of the leak.By systematically inspecting these areas, you possibly can enhance your probabilities of discovering the supply of the oil leak and stopping additional injury. Frequent Elements Liable to Failure Resulting in Oil Leaks
A number of elements inside your car are regularly answerable for oil leaks. Understanding the mechanics behind their failure supplies perception into the required diagnostic and restore steps. These elements, usually subjected to excessive temperatures, pressures, and fixed motion, are weak to put on and tear over time.
- Worn Seals: Seals are designed to create a decent barrier, stopping oil from escaping numerous engine elements. Over time, warmth and strain trigger these seals, sometimes product of rubber or artificial supplies, to degrade, harden, and crack. Frequent culprits embrace crankshaft seals (entrance and rear), camshaft seals, and valve stem seals. A cracked crankshaft seal, for instance, permits oil to leak from the crankshaft’s connection to the engine, usually showing as a leak close to the entrance or rear of the engine.
The gradual degradation of the rubber materials, uncovered to excessive temperatures and the fixed friction of the rotating crankshaft, is the first reason behind this failure. Changing these seals usually requires specialised instruments and experience.
- Defective Gaskets: Gaskets serve an identical function to seals, however they’re sometimes discovered between bigger engine elements, such because the oil pan and the engine block, or the valve cowl and the cylinder head. These gaskets create a seal to forestall oil from leaking. As with seals, gaskets are prone to degradation as a result of warmth, strain, and the corrosive results of oil and different fluids.
A failing oil pan gasket, for instance, will end in oil dripping from the underside of the engine. The fixed thermal biking of the engine, from chilly begins to working temperatures, causes the gasket materials to develop and contract, finally resulting in cracks and leaks. Substitute normally entails draining the oil and eradicating the element.
- Broken Oil Pans: The oil pan, situated on the backside of the engine, is a reservoir for the engine oil. It’s usually weak to wreck from street particles or impacts, which might result in cracks or holes. Moreover, the oil pan can corrode over time, particularly in areas uncovered to street salt and moisture. A cracked oil pan will end in a big oil leak, usually main to a whole lack of oil if not addressed promptly.
Repairing or changing an oil pan generally is a labor-intensive course of, relying on its location and the extent of the injury.
- Free or Broken Oil Filter: Whereas much less widespread, a free or improperly put in oil filter can even trigger an oil leak. The oil filter’s seal have to be correctly seated to forestall oil from escaping. Harm to the filter itself, as a result of impression or manufacturing defects, can even result in leaks. The oil filter is subjected to excessive oil strain, so any compromise in its integrity can lead to a big leak.

The Function of Extreme Engine Stress in Inflicting Oil Leaks
Extreme engine strain can considerably contribute to grease leaks, and one of many major culprits behind this difficulty is a malfunctioning Constructive Crankcase Air flow (PCV) valve. The PCV valve is an important element of the engine’s emissions management system. Its major perform is to manage the circulation of crankcase gases, that are a combination of unburned gas, oil vapors, and combustion byproducts, again into the consumption manifold to be burned.
This course of reduces dangerous emissions and helps preserve correct engine efficiency.If the PCV valve turns into clogged or fails to perform accurately, it might probably result in a buildup of strain inside the crankcase. This elevated strain forces oil out via the weakest factors within the engine’s sealing system. Frequent factors of failure underneath extreme strain embrace seals, gaskets, and even the oil pan itself.
A clogged PCV valve could cause a wide range of points, together with oil leaks, lowered engine efficiency, and elevated oil consumption. The buildup of strain is analogous to inflating a balloon past its capability; finally, it’ll discover a weak level and burst.The implications of a clogged PCV valve lengthen past simply oil leaks. The elevated strain can even power oil previous the piston rings, resulting in elevated oil consumption and doubtlessly inflicting injury to the catalytic converter.
Moreover, the surplus strain could cause the engine’s seals and gaskets to fail prematurely, exacerbating the oil leak downside. Strategies for Utilizing UV Dye Kits to Pinpoint the Precise Location of an Oil Leak
UV dye kits are indispensable instruments for precisely finding oil leaks. They provide a non-invasive technique for figuring out leaks that is likely to be invisible to the bare eye. The method leverages the precept of fluorescence, making even the smallest leaks simply detectable.
- Important Instruments: The important instruments for utilizing a UV dye package embrace the UV dye itself, a UV gentle (usually a handheld flashlight), security glasses, and doubtlessly a mechanic’s mirror for hard-to-reach areas. Gloves are additionally advisable to keep away from getting the dye in your pores and skin.
- The Course of: First, add the suitable quantity of UV dye to the engine oil. Begin the engine and let it run for the advisable time, permitting the dye to flow into. Then, flip off the engine and thoroughly examine the engine with the UV gentle in a darkened space. The dye will fluoresce brightly the place oil is leaking.
- What to Look For: Pay shut consideration to areas the place oil may leak, comparable to gaskets, seals, and connections. Search for brilliant, glowing trails or swimming pools of dye. The depth of the glow can point out the severity of the leak. A small, faint glow may point out a minor leak, whereas a brilliant, distinguished glow alerts a extra important difficulty.
- Particular Elements: Examine the oil pan, valve cowl, oil filter, and every other elements that would doubtlessly leak oil. Additionally, examine the areas across the crankshaft seals, camshaft seals, and oil strain sending unit.
- Publish-Inspection: After figuring out the leak’s supply, clear the affected space with a degreaser. Restore the leak by changing the defective element or tightening free bolts. Then, re-inspect the realm with the UV gentle to verify that the leak has been efficiently addressed.

Changing a Valve Cowl Gasket
Changing a valve cowl gasket is a standard restore for oil leaks originating from the highest of the engine. This gasket seals the valve cowl to the cylinder head, stopping oil from escaping. The method requires cautious consideration to element and using the right instruments.The next instruments are sometimes wanted:
- New valve cowl gasket (guarantee it is the right sort on your car)
- Socket set (together with the suitable sizes for valve cowl bolts)
- Torque wrench (important for correct bolt tightening)
- Screwdrivers (each flathead and Phillips head, as wanted)
- Rags or store towels (for cleansing)
- Elements cleaner (to take away oil and particles)
- Gloves (to guard your arms)
- Pry bar or scraper (for gasket elimination, if wanted)
The next steps Artikel the process:
- Preparation: Earlier than you start, disconnect the adverse battery cable to forestall any unintentional electrical shorts. Enable the engine to chill down. Find the valve cowl and determine any elements that have to be eliminated to entry it, comparable to air consumption tubes, wiring harnesses, or different equipment. Fastidiously label and disconnect these elements, taking pictures to help reassembly.
- Removing of the Outdated Valve Cowl: Take away the bolts securing the valve cowl. These bolts are sometimes torqued to a selected specification, so be aware their positions and torque values (seek the advice of your car’s restore handbook). As soon as the bolts are eliminated, gently elevate the valve cowl. If the gasket is caught, use a pry bar or scraper to rigorously separate it from the cylinder head. Be cautious to not injury the sealing surfaces.
- Cleansing: Totally clear the sealing surfaces of each the valve cowl and the cylinder head. Use elements cleaner and rags to take away all traces of outdated gasket materials, oil, and particles. A clear floor is essential for a correct seal.
- Set up of the New Gasket: Set up the brand new valve cowl gasket. Some gaskets are designed to take a seat in a groove, whereas others might require adhesive. If adhesive is required, apply it as directed by the gasket producer. Fastidiously place the valve cowl again onto the cylinder head, guaranteeing the gasket is correctly aligned.
- Tightening the Bolts: Reinstall the valve cowl bolts. Utilizing a torque wrench, tighten the bolts to the producer’s specified torque within the right sequence (usually a crisscross sample) to make sure even strain and stop leaks. Over-tightening can injury the valve cowl or strip the threads.
- Reassembly: Reconnect all of the elements you eliminated earlier, referring to your pictures and labels. Double-check all connections to make sure all the pieces is correctly put in.
- Closing Checks: Reconnect the adverse battery cable. Begin the engine and let it run for a couple of minutes, checking for any new leaks across the valve cowl. If you happen to observe any leaks, re-torque the bolts barely (following the torque specs) or examine the gasket set up.
Potential pitfalls to keep away from:
- Incorrect Gasket: Utilizing the flawed sort of gasket on your car mannequin can result in leaks. At all times confirm the half quantity and guarantee it matches your car’s specs.
- Broken Sealing Surfaces: Scratches or imperfections on the valve cowl or cylinder head sealing surfaces can forestall a correct seal. Examine these surfaces rigorously and handle any injury earlier than putting in the brand new gasket.
- Over-Tightening: Over-tightening the bolts can warp the valve cowl or injury the threads, resulting in leaks. At all times use a torque wrench and comply with the producer’s torque specs.
- Improper Cleansing: Failing to completely clear the sealing surfaces can compromise the seal. Be certain that to take away all traces of outdated gasket materials and oil.

Tightening or Changing Oil Drain Plugs
The oil drain plug is an important element that seals the oil pan, stopping oil from leaking throughout regular engine operation. Over time, the drain plug or its sealing washer can change into worn, resulting in leaks. Correct tightening or substitute is important for sustaining a leak-free oil system.This is the process for tightening or changing oil drain plugs:
- Preparation and Entry: Make sure the engine is cool. Park the car on a stage floor and safe it with the parking brake. Elevate the car utilizing a jack and safe it with jack stands, guaranteeing entry to the oil drain plug. At all times place the jack stands on designated factors on the car’s body.
- Inspection: Fastidiously examine the oil drain plug for injury, comparable to stripped threads or corrosion. Additionally, examine the situation of the sealing washer (usually a crush washer or a rubber O-ring). If the plug or washer is broken, substitute is important.
- Tightening (if not changing): If the plug is in good situation and simply wants tightening, use the suitable wrench to tighten it. The important thing right here is to comply with the producer’s torque specs. Over-tightening can strip the threads within the oil pan, resulting in expensive repairs, whereas under-tightening could cause leaks. The proper torque specification is normally discovered within the car’s restore handbook. A typical vary is likely to be between 15 and 30 foot-pounds, however this varies considerably between car makes and fashions.
For instance, a 2018 Honda Civic’s drain plug torque specification is 29 ft-lbs, whereas a 2020 Ford F-150’s drain plug torque is 20 ft-lbs.
- Substitute (if essential): If the drain plug is broken otherwise you’re changing it, unscrew the outdated plug. Be ready for some residual oil to empty out. Set up the brand new drain plug, together with a brand new sealing washer (if relevant).
- Torqueing the New Plug: Utilizing a torque wrench, tighten the brand new drain plug to the producer’s specified torque. This ensures a correct seal with out damaging the oil pan.
- Closing Checks: Decrease the car. Begin the engine and let it run for a couple of minutes. Examine for any leaks across the drain plug. If there are any leaks, re-torque the plug barely (following the torque specs). Examine the oil stage with the dipstick.
Penalties of over-tightening or under-tightening:
- Over-Tightening: Over-tightening can strip the threads within the oil pan, requiring the oil pan to get replaced or the threads to be repaired (utilizing a thread restore package or by welding and re-tapping). This may be an costly and time-consuming restore.
- Below-Tightening: Below-tightening can result in oil leaks, leading to low oil ranges and potential engine injury. Low oil ranges could cause elevated friction between engine elements, resulting in accelerated put on and tear. In extreme instances, it might probably trigger the engine to grab, requiring an entire engine overhaul or substitute.

Significance of Utilizing the Appropriate Sort and Viscosity of Motor Oil, Oil leaking from automobile
Deciding on the appropriate motor oil is a vital facet of engine well being and leak prevention. Utilizing the wrong sort or viscosity of oil can considerably contribute to leaks and speed up engine put on. Understanding the specs and their implications is important for guaranteeing your car’s longevity.
The sort and viscosity of motor oil aren’t interchangeable. Every engine is designed to function optimally with a selected oil sort and viscosity, that are decided by elements comparable to engine design, working situations, and producer suggestions. Utilizing the flawed oil can result in a number of issues.
Viscosity, which measures the oil’s thickness and circulation traits, is especially essential. Oil that’s too skinny might not present enough lubrication at excessive temperatures, resulting in elevated friction and put on. It may possibly additionally seep previous seals and gaskets extra simply, inflicting leaks. Conversely, oil that’s too thick might not circulation correctly at low temperatures, hindering engine start-up and lubrication.
It may possibly additionally put extreme pressure on the oil pump and engine elements.
Oil Sort refers back to the base oil used, which may be standard, artificial mix, or full artificial. Artificial oils usually supply superior efficiency, together with higher resistance to warmth and breakdown, which will help forestall leaks and lengthen the lifetime of seals. Nonetheless, not all engines are designed for artificial oils, and utilizing the flawed sort could cause points. For example, in older engines with larger mileage, switching to a full artificial oil may trigger leaks if the seals have hardened and shrunk over time.
The thinner consistency of the artificial oil might then extra simply go via the degraded seals.
Particular Examples:
- Instance 1: Utilizing an oil that’s too skinny (e.g., 0W-20 as an alternative of 5W-30) in an engine designed for a thicker oil can result in elevated oil consumption and leaks. It’s because the thinner oil might not create a enough seal round piston rings and different elements.
- Instance 2: In older autos, utilizing a full artificial oil may trigger leaks if the engine’s seals aren’t appropriate with the artificial formulation. The artificial oil’s superior cleansing properties can dislodge deposits that have been beforehand serving to to seal minor leaks.
- Instance 3: Ignoring the producer’s suggestions for oil sort and viscosity can void your car’s guarantee. Utilizing the flawed oil can injury the engine, resulting in expensive repairs.
At all times seek the advice of your car’s proprietor’s handbook or a professional mechanic to find out the right oil sort and viscosity on your particular engine. This info is essential for sustaining engine well being and stopping leaks.
